Re: Static Type sound When I Turn the Amp On.
I found the problem. So I think. There was a loose solder joint under the board. I finally pin pointed it after chop sticking for the third time. I have the board lifted up so I fixed that. The solder pad had lifted off of the PCB. While I'm at it, I'm going re-flow all of the solder joints. Keeping...

Re: Marshall Superlead Normal Channel
Note that the setting of the bright channel volume control determines how muffled the normal channel is. With it set to minimum CCW, there’s a 1k5Hz low pass filter in play. I tried that last night.
